REVIEW: Mothercare 2-way carrier

This is one of the sturdiest baby carriers I’ve had the chance to own. Mothercare is a trusted brand and I am happy with every penny I’ve paid for this item. Incidently, it costs 35 pounds when I got it from London.

Putting on the carrier is easy as you only need to:
1. Slip the carrier over your head while baby is seated on a pram or baby chair. The baby carrier should open out onto your lap. Ensure that the padded straps are aligned firmly on your shoulders. You can adjust the length later.

2. Sit down and transfer baby onto the carrier on your lap. Secure the broad Velcro straps first. Then, slip in the snap closures for the double security I love this Mothercare carrier for!

3. Putting a hand below baby’s bottom and one arm around him, stand up to test the weight of baby in the carrier. Stand in front of a mirror to check that baby is safe, secure and at a comfortable height. The picture on the box helps as a guide.

4. Turn around to check that the shoulder straps (the middle of the X) crosses the middle of your back for a comfortable and stable fit. Your back or your shoulders should NOT feel tired after carrying baby around. Now, you’re ready to go out and about :-)

Baby is so snug and secure when strapped in that I didn’t even need the baby seatbelt when I used it on board aircraft. Even the stewardess could see that he was safe and sound in the carrier versus open and exposed in the flimsy seatbelt.

The padding for the Mothercare carrier is thick enough for baby and Mummy to walk around without worrying if baby’s back and head are well supported. Also, the crossed straps behind Mum’s back ensure that the weight is evenly distributed without straining her back.

The carrier allows you to carry the baby in 2 positions:
1. Mummy facing – for babies less than 3 months old (when their neck muscles are still developing) and
2. Forward facing – for babies older than 3 months who are curious about the wonderful world around them!

The maximum weight allowed for the carrier is 12 kg. Accessories accompanying the carrier are two cotton bibs for baby’s drool when he is front-facing.

THE VERDICT:
An excellent product! The plaid pattern is attractive and withstands regular wash and wear. Even macho Dads would feel proud carting baby around in this carrier.
